WebAug 27, 2024 · Blue Tits are a colourful mix of blue, yellow and green, with white cheeks and a thin black eyestripe. Males and females are virtually identical, although males are a slightly brighter blue on the head, wing and tail. They get brighter with age, so it is tough to be sure if you are looking at a young male or older female! WebMay 10, 2024 · Native English blue tits only migrate usually a maximum distance of 20km. They aren’t really the soul-searching, road tripping, adventurous type of bird. There are some blue tits that do migrate a bit further, but these only make up about 1.2% of the population, and they don’t move too much further than 20km.
